Human centric lighting is the technique of creating lighting that mimics the natural daylight that drives our bodily functions. Using it in the home and beyond enhances human performance, comfort, health and well-being.

The most obvious effect of light on humans is vision. Light enables us to identify brightness, shapes, colors, images, and perceive information and contrast. But light also impacts our biology; it affects our hormones, alertness, attention and fatigue, and also determines our body clock and circadian rhythm.

Human centric lighting takes these effects into consideration to provide a holistic and application-oriented approach to lighting for humans. The technology balances visual, emotional and biological needs of humans in a lighting application.
